Responsibilities
- Analyze and improve production processes to enhance efficiency and productivity in the garment division.
- Conduct time and motion studies to establish standard operating times and optimize labor utilization.
- Design and optimize plant layouts to ensure smooth material flow and maximize space utilization.
- Identify production bottlenecks and propose corrective actions based on data analysis.
- Collaborate with cross-functional teams to implement lean manufacturing and continuous improvement initiatives.
- Monitor and report on key performance indicators (KPIs) such as productivity, capacity, and waste reduction.
- Develop and maintain standard operating procedures (SOPs) and work instructions.
- Support cost reduction projects and contribute to quality improvement efforts.
